The Sophistication of Audi Key Technology
Audi has actually stayed at the forefront of automotive security for years. Unlike older automobiles that relied simply on mechanical cuts to turn a cylinder, modern-day Audis utilize intricate electronic interaction systems.
Transponder Chips and Immobilizers
Given that the late 1990s, Audi secrets have been equipped with transponder chips. When a key is inserted into the ignition or brought inside a car with push-button start, the car's Engine Control Unit (ECU) sends a signal to the key. If the digital "handshake" in between the key and the immobilizer system is not confirmed, the engine will not begin, effectively avoiding hot-wiring.
Advanced Key and Comfort Access
More recent designs often include the "Audi Advanced Key." This system enables keyless entry and ignition. The lorry discovers the presence of the key through proximity sensing units, allowing the chauffeur to unlock doors and start the engine without ever getting rid of the key from their pocket. Changing these secrets requires specialized diagnostic devices efficient in syncing with Audi's exclusive software application.
Where to Find Audi Replacement Key Services
When an owner loses their key or requires a spare, there are 3 primary opportunities for replacement. Each uses a different balance of cost, benefit, and speed.
1. The Authorized Audi Dealership
The dealership is the most standard path. They have direct access to Audi's database and can buy keys pre-cut based on the lorry's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).
Pros: Guaranteed compatibility, genuine OEM parts.Cons: Often the most pricey option; typically needs the automobile to be hauled to the service center; might take a number of days to order the key from the factory.2. Specialized Automotive Locksmiths
Mobile automobile locksmiths who focus on European automobiles are ending up being the preferred option for lots of chauffeurs. These professionals bring sophisticated shows tools that can interface with the Audi's onboard computer.
Pros: Usually less expensive than the car dealership; mobile service (they pertain to the lorry); typically offer same-day service.Cons: Not all locksmiths have the costly devices required for the most recent Audi designs (post-2015).3. Online Key Retailers
It is possible to purchase "blank" fobs online. Nevertheless, these still require professional cutting and programs.
Pros: Low in advance cost for the hardware.Cons: High risk of buying the incorrect frequency/part; numerous locksmiths and dealers decline to configure secrets supplied by clients due to liability.Comparison of Service Providers

The expense of an Audi replacement key is largely figured out by the year and the level of innovation in the fob. A fundamental flip-key is significantly more affordable than a proximity "Smart Key" for a late-model SUV.
audi spare key Model RangeKey TypeEstimated Replacement CostA3, A4, Q5 (Pre-2005)Switchblade Key w/ Transponder₤ 150 - ₤ 250A4, A6, Q7 (2006-2015)Remote Fob/ Laser Cut₤ 300 - ₤ 500A5, S5, Q8, E-tron (2016-Present)Smart Proximity Key₤ 500 - ₤ 850R8, RS ModelsPerformance/Specialty Fob₤ 600 - ₤ 1,000+
Note: These rates are quotes consisting of part, cutting, and shows. Rates differ by geographical location.
Steps to Take When You Need a Replacement Key
When a chauffeur understands their key is missing, preserving a structured method can save time and cash.
1. Collect Essential Information
Before calling a provider, the owner must have the following details prepared:
VIN (Vehicle Identification Number): Found on the control panel (driver's side) or on the door pillar.Design and Year: To guarantee the professional brings the appropriate key blank.Evidence of Ownership: A valid registration, title, and image ID are legally needed before a new key can be created.2. Verify Key Recovery Options
Does the insurance coverage cover key replacement? Some extensive insurance strategies or "Key Protection" add-ons acquired at the time of car sale may cover the expense.
3. Locate a Qualified Specialist
If selecting a locksmith, chauffeurs should particularly ask if the service technician has the software application to deal with "Audi Immobilizer Generations 4 and 5." Many basic locksmith professionals can not manage these newer systems.

No. Unlike some domestic brand names that enable "onboard shows" through a series of button presses, Audi needs specialized hardware that links to the car's OBD-II port to sync with the immobilizer.
What should I do if my key is taken?
If a key is taken, it is vital to have a professional "erase" the lost key from the car's memory. This makes sure that even if the burglar has the physical key, they can not begin the engine. Just the keys present at the time of the new programming will be practical.
The length of time does the process take?
For a mobile locksmith, the physical cutting and programming generally take in between 30 and 90 minutes. For a dealership, while the programming is quickly, the wait time for the physical key to arrive from the producer can be several days.
Why is an Audi key so costly compared to other vehicles?
The expense is driven by the high level of file encryption. Audi uses a rolling code system where the code modifications every time the button is pressed. The hardware inside the fob is basically a mini-computer, and the software licenses required to configure them are extremely costly for company.
Does the automobile requirement to be present for programs?
Yes. Expert tools must be plugged into the vehicle's diagnostic port to "introduce" the new audi key key to the car's computer system. A key can not be set "remotely" without the car.
